Oh yes, this is 'The Wind in the Willows' further joy!.......2007-12-10
Just like I wrote in my review to the DVD of the first series of Cosgrove Hall's produced TV adaptations of 'Willows', this second series is lighter and happier than the first one. Practically all the episodes center on the predicaments and misadventures of Toad, who in fact became the focus and soul of the entirety of the stories on display. Thanks to the brilliant, charismatic and insanely comical vocal performances that David Jason lent to Toad, the character's appeal was immediate and irresistible (and that's not to denigrate the others, Mole, Badger and Ratty, who were wonderful in their own way), and it is no wonder that the last series was retitled 'Oh, Mr. Toad'.
The overall atmosphere remains enchanting, the stories and characters never cease to exude charm and are simply heart-warming. Let series 3, 4 and 5, and the other feature 'A Tale of Two Toads' come along, for they are all fantastic.
